Ingredients
  1. 1.5 pounds of shrimp, peeled and deveined.
  2. 1 each yellow, red, and orange peppers sliced
  3. 1 small onion, sliced (I used red, but I would redo with a yellow onion)
  4. 2 tbsp olive oil
  5. 2 tbsp each of: chili powder, onion powder, garlic powder, cumin, and paprika
  6. 2 tbsp lime juice
  7. Salt and pepper to taste
  8. Fresh cilantro to garnish
  9. Warm tortillas OR lettuce wraps
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 450 degrees F
  2. In a large bowl, combine all of the ingredients and spices except the tortillas and cilantro, mix well.
  3. On a large baking sheet, spread everything into an even layer
  4. Bake for 8-10 minutes, remove from oven, stir and back for another 2-4 minutes, or until they have reached the blackened level that you prefer.
  5. Enjoy wrapped in warm tortillas or lettuce wraps!
